Output 8603ba8de05432fbda79c12ad95bfcf008494fed97c814768c150371b746460e:1

value
13942390
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a13e2e82c6d96c2e427259d822fa93d83bac5fb6 OP_EQUALVERIFY OP_CHECKSIG
address
1FhaHLwTay8bmPr6ho8sboEVeFu8W91k2S
transaction
8603ba8de05432fbda79c12ad95bfcf008494fed97c814768c150371b746460e
confirmations
506844
spent
true